  • Publication number: 20090047655
    Abstract: It is intended to provide a method of screening a candidate drug mainly metabolized by a drug metabolizing enzyme, CYP2D6, CYP2C9 or CYP2C19 with the use of a chimeric mouse carrying human hepatocytes transplanted thereinto, whereby it is determined whether or not the candidate drug is metabolized in a subject deficient in CYP2D6, CYP2C9 or CYP2C19. It is also intended to provide a method of determining whether or not a candidate drug induces or inhibits the activity of any of drug metabolizing enzymes, CYP1A2, CYP2C9, CYP2C19, CYP2D6 and CYP3A4 with the use of a chimeric mouse carrying human hepatocytes transplanted thereinto.
